Essential Ingredients

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ious drink: For more inspiration, check out this delicious dinner recipes recipe.

  • Fresh Cranberries: Choose bright red berries; they should be firm and plump for the best flavor.
  • Fresh Mint Leaves: Opt for vibrant green leaves to add a refreshing aroma and taste.
  • Lime Juice: Freshly squeezed lime juice brings brightness; bottled juice just won’t cut it here.
  • Sugar or Simple Syrup: Adjust sweetness according to your taste; simple syrup dissolves better in cold drinks.
  • Soda Water: Use plain or flavored soda water for fizz; it adds that refreshing sparkle.
  • White Rum (optional): Add this if you want an adult twist on your mojito; otherwise, it’s delightful without!

Let’s Make it Together

Prep Your Ingredients: Start by rinsing your fresh cranberries under cool water until they sparkle like tiny rubies. Pat them dry gently with a towel to maintain their shine.

Muddle the Cranberries and Mint: In a sturdy glass or cocktail shaker, combine about half a cup of cranberries with several fresh mint leaves. Use a muddler or the back of a spoon to gently crush them together until juices release and aromas fill the air.

Add Lime Juice and Sweetener: Squeeze in about two tablespoons of fresh lime juice. Sprinkle in sugar or simple syrup to your liking—this drink should sing with sweetness!

Mix in Rum (if using): If you’re feeling adventurous and want that rum kick, pour in about an ounce now. Give everything a good stir to combine all those lovely flavors together.

Top with Soda Water: Pour soda water gently over your mixture until it reaches the brim of your glass. Give it another swift stir to marry all those delicious components together.

Garnish and Serve!: Finally, garnish with extra mint leaves and whole cranberries floating on top for visual appeal. Serve immediately over ice for a refreshing sip!

Perfecting the Cooking Process

Start by muddling fresh mint and cranberries together to release essential oils and flavors. Then add lime juice, rum, and simple syrup for the ideal base before topping it with soda water.

 

Add Your Touch

Feel free to swap out rum for vodka or gin if you prefer a different spirit. Adding flavored sparkling water can also give your mojito a unique twist that surprises your guests.

Storing & Reheating

This drink is best enjoyed fresh, but you can prepare the cranberry mixture ahead of time. Just store it in the fridge for up to 24 hours, then mix in soda water before serving.

FAQ

What kind of rum is best for this festive Christmas cranberry mojito recipe?

Light or white rum works best because it complements the fruity flavors beautifully.

Can I make this mojito non-alcoholic?

Absolutely! Just omit the rum and use additional soda water or juice instead.

How can I make my mojito sweeter?

Add more simple syrup or use flavored syrups like raspberry or peach for variety.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up fresh cranberries
  • 10 fresh mint leaves
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
  • 2 teaspoons sugar or simple syrup (adjust to taste)
  • 1 cup soda water (plain or flavored)
  • 1 ounce white rum (optional)

Instructions

  1. Rinse cranberries under cool water and pat dry.
  2. In a sturdy glass, muddle cranberries with mint leaves until juices release.
  3. Add lime juice and sweetener, stirring to combine.
  4. If desired, add rum and stir well.
  5. Top with soda water and stir gently to mix.
  6. Garnish with extra mint leaves and whole cranberries before serving over ice.
